Tap ‘n Tap Raises $2.25M Series A

Tap ‘n Tap, a Cambridge, MA-based company designing software platforms for touch-screen Internet devices, has completed a $2.25 million Series A funding round, led by New Atlantic Ventures, says company president Javier Segovia. BlueShift Sells IP to Brooks

Andover, MA-based BlueShift Technologies, a maker of systems for semiconductor equipment manufacturing, has sold its intellectual property to Chelmsford, MA-headquartered Brooks Automation (NASDAQ: [[ticker:BRKS]]), Dow Jones VentureWire reported today. The move comes after BlueShift was unable to land another round of venture funding, VentureWire reported. MA Hires EnerNOC to Find Energy Savings

The state of Massachusetts has contracted with Boston-based EnerNOC (NASDAQ: [[ticker:ENOC]]) to employ its energy-tracking software systems to monitor 17 million square feet of state-owned facilities, using federal stimulus dollars set aside for energy investments, Governor Deval Patrick’s office announced today. Nokia Buys Metacarta

Cambridge, MA-based Metacarta, whose software searches digital text for references to place names and addresses, has been acquired by Nokia, the Espoo, Finland-based mobile hardware giant announced today.
